About the Company
Greystar is a leading, fully integrated global real estate platform offering expertise in property management, investment management, development, and construction services in institutional-quality rental housing. Headquartered in Charleston, South Carolina, Greystar manages and operates over $350 billion of real estate in more than 260 markets globally. Greystar is the largest operator of apartments in the United States, managing over one million units/beds globally. The company has nearly $79 billion of assets under management, including over $34 billion of development assets and over $36.5 billion of regulatory assets under management. Founded by Bob Faith in 1993, Greystar is a provider of world-class service in the rental residential real estate business.
About the Role
This role ensures the physical aspects of the community are maintained and standards are met regarding the grounds, amenities, and overall curb appeal. It also provides support to the service team members.
Property Type: Garden
Stage: Lease Up
Unit Count: 350
Responsibilities
- Inspects the community throughout the day to remove litter, debris, and pet droppings and ensure all common areas and amenities are neat and free of litter at all times.
- Removes trash and remaining items from vacant apartments prior to starting the make-ready process, transfers trash to dumpster or storage area as applicable, and cleans and maintains storage areas.
- Completes assigned minor and routine service requests as requested by Service Supervisor and/or Community Manager, and assists the make-ready specialist in the turn process.
- Changes all locks in accordance with the property’s policy and ensures gates to all pool areas are working according to codes and safety standards.
- Distributes notices and communications to residents as necessary.
- Informs appropriate supervisors of any observed hazard or potentially dangerous situation for residents, team members, guests, and others.
- Demonstrates customer service skills by treating residents and others with respect, answering resident questions, and responding sensitively to complaints about maintenance services.
- Complies with Greystar’s safety and risk-management policies by attending and participating in the property’s routine safety meetings, completing required training on OSHA and other safety-related laws and requirements, and reporting accidents and incidents promptly and accurately.
